Are people in Canyon Creek older or younger than people in Sequim?- The Median Age in Canyon Creek is 15.1 years younger than in Sequim.
Are housing costs cheaper in Canyon Creek or Sequim?- Canyon Creek
housing costs are 25.7% less expensive than Sequim hous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Canyon Creek or Sequim?- The average commute for residents of Canyon Creek is 8.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of Sequim.
Things to do in Sequim?Sequim, WA is a beautiful and peaceful small town located in the Olympic Peninsula of Washington State, surrounded by lush meadows and grand mountain views. Because of its location on the Olympic Peninsula, it enjoys mild temperatures year-round with minimal rainfall, making it an ideal place to live if you are looking for a peaceful, low-key lifestyle. Living in Sequim offers many activities for both nature lovers and those looking for a more urban experience. The area boasts stunning coastline views along the Strait of Juan de Fuca, offering locals and visitors alike some of the most breathtaking scenery in the Pacific Northwest. There are also plenty of outdoor recreational activities such as hiking, biking, kayaking, camping, swimming and fishing that can be enjoyed in nearby forests or beaches. In addition to its natural beauty, Sequim also has a vibrant local culture with art galleries, museums and theater performances that bring life to the community all year round.
